Planetary reducer is also known as planetary gear reducer, is a kind of gear reducer, planetary reducer uses planetary gears to achieve the deceleration effect, the principle is the same as gear reducer.

Planetary reducer is a widely used industrial product, the reducer is small in size, light in weight, high in carrying capacity, long in service life, smooth in operation and low in noise. It has the characteristics of power shunt and multi-tooth meshing for exclusive use. The maximum input power can reach 104kW, which is suitable for lifting and transportation, engineering machinery, metallurgy, mining, petrochemical industry, construction machinery, light industry and textile, medical equipment, instruments, automobiles, ships, weapons and aerospace and other industrial sectors.

The cylindrical gears evenly distributed around the planetary reducer move around a concentric circle between the inner gears and outer gears, and the cyclic motion of the cylindrical gears is similar to the orbit of the planets in the solar system.

Planetary reducer is mainly used to transmit the necessary torque, the more the number of gears, the larger the loading surface of its gears, the stronger the load-bearing capacity. Planetary reducers are widely used in servo, stepper, DC and other drive systems because of their small size, high transmission efficiency, wide range of deceleration, high precision and many other advantages. Planetary reducer reduction ratio is usually between 3~10, the number of reducer stages is generally not more than 3, but there are some large reduction ratio customized reducer has 4 stages of reduction. Planetary gearbox precision can be achieved within 1 point, with single-stage transmission efficiency of 97% to 98%.
